Hello,

3cx Details :
  • Professional Perpetual 16.0.5.619
  • Server OS, windows 10
  • On premise Server
  • Ports open : YES
  • Has the Firewall Checker passed: YES
The issue we are facing is that the presence information keeps dropping every once in a while.
The users are left with an error message "3cx phone for windows could not establish a connection to the 3cx phone system web api.... etc"
I know that the issue happens when the http/https ports aren't open.
But the issue we are facing is that this happens only once in a while, and the rest of the time it does show the presence information.
We are facing issue with 3cx windows client versions(16.3.0.144 and 16.3.0.179) installed in VDI. One iOS Mobile client also reported the issue, no issues for Android users.
I'm going to update the client versions to 16.3.0.198, but would like to know whether there is anything else that has to be checked.

Well, as you correctly said, presence information uses the https traffic when remote (default 3CX PBX port:5001 or 443). That said, if you get the same issue across multiple remote sites where the 3CX Clients reside, then this would suggest that the issue may be on the 3CX PBX side, may that be on the network level or the 3CX PBX itself. If this is the case, you may first want to make sure that the firewall on the 3CX PBX side is not affecting this traffic in any way by utilizing filtering features or security services such as dpi, etc.

We identified the problem to be a network issue because of a loose cable.
Even though it started as a one off issue reported by a couple of users, almost everyone had the issue after sometime and it happened at the same time for everyone. This was helpful in confirming that it was related to network.
